Resurrection Man #7
Gotham D.O.A." brings Resurrection Man into Batman's city for what the cover promises is a charged encounter — a cloaked, fists-clenched Dark Knight looms over a kneeling, bare-backed figure surrounded by unsettling anatomical jars and a tray of grim specimens. Tom Grindberg's pencils and Butch Guice's inks give the scene a moody, morgue-lit tension that fits perfectly in DC's 1997 lineup. Abnett and Lanning's series continues to find imaginative corners of the DC Universe, and putting their undying protagonist in the shadow of Batman is a compelling way to raise the stakes.
